How To Ignite Your Energy Naturally

We have all been there—stressed, busy, running on empty and automatically reaching for that quick-fix of instant energy.  For me, I tend to reach for more caffeine.  Many of us reach for some false sense of masked energy that may work for a hot second, but just end up leaving us feeling more depleted and tired than where we started.  Being ambitious and living within a fast-paced world, it is essential to be the master of our own energy that is long-lasting as well as fulfilling.  We want to be able to stay ahead of the game and not self-destruct our hard work because of our habits.  So, how can you quickly and efficiently boost your energy naturally? Try these three things first before reaching for that quick fix.

 

Hydrate.

It seems almost too obvious, but hydration is more often than not the most neglected step to take in gaining more energy.  Water is a major attribute to the human body; in fact, it takes precedence over food when it comes to survival.  Everything from our brain stimulation, muscle functioning to our skin health and energy production, water is the key component in balancing our bodies.  Not to mention, water is a powerful energy source.  Next time you feel foggy, moody, or extremely tired, reach for a glass or two of water.  Always be sure to drink at least half your body weight in ounces of water each day.  Until this becomes a habit, set alarm reminders on your phone, put post-it notes around your work environments, and keep a reusable water bottle by your side at all times.  Eventually this will become a reflex!

 

Make a playlist.

Music can be a powerful art form that can get us motivated to keep going when we are not at our optimal level of productivity. Create a playlist that can be your go-to mood booster. Choose songs that are upbeat, energizing, and positive.  We all have those songs that will throw us right into that mode, so put them all into one place and have it ready at your fingertips when you need it most.  I suggest listening to this playlist on your way to work, this will set a habitual routine and get you mentally prepared for the day ahead.

 

Visualize.

When we are stressed, tired, or anxious it can be challenging to remember what we are hustling so hard for in the first place.  Taking a minute to breathe deeply and visualize your larger goal/vision will instantly shift your energy.  This will help to dissipate the minor, momentary stressors and guide you in responding more positively to them.  The mind is a powerful tool that is at our will whenever we choose to utilize it. Therefore, utilize it! The more you visualize what you want, the more subconscious energy you will put towards achieving it.
